I'm not sure if this would do it for you, but if you have certain apps
that you regularly like to group together, you could use Devil's Pie:

"A window-matching utility, inspired by Sawfish's "Matched Windows"
option and the lack of the functionality in Metacity. Metacity lacking
window matching is not a bad thing — Metacity is a lean window
manager, and window matching does not have to be a window manager
task.

"Devil's Pie can be configured to detect windows as they are created,
and match the window to a set of rules. If the window matches the
rules, it can perform a series of actions on that window. For example,
I can make all windows created by X-Chat appear on all workspaces, and
the main Gkrellm1 window does not appear in the pager or task list."
